Phetchaburi MRT station (Thai: สถานีเพชรบุรี, RTGS: Sathani Phetchaburi, pronounced [sā.tʰǎː.nīː pʰét.t͡ɕʰā.bū.rīː]; code BL21) is a Bangkok MRT station on the Blue Line. It is located under the junction of Asok and New Phetchaburi Road. One can transfer to the Airport Rail Link at Makkasan Station, and SRT inter-city rails.
Station details
The station uses symbol of a water wave referring to Khlong Saen Saeb.[1] It is an underground station, 23 metres wide and 200 metres in length, with a depth of 20 metres, and uses island platform
There is also a MetroMall in the station.
Connection with ARL
Phetchaburi station is connected to Makkasan station by a covered-elevated footpath. Fare and ticket systems between the two lines are not integrated.
